Output dbfb81a36f56a2700ce2fde0977c537c3e256d3106c54054e63e9700857afcff:1

value
89143
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8d0af957cf1878317b3f21253b40c51a00bdf4c OP_EQUAL
address
3Kzq4f9q4EfB8uaGeoAf8PECAZ3UX1uYxQ
transaction
dbfb81a36f56a2700ce2fde0977c537c3e256d3106c54054e63e9700857afcff
spent
true